1. Organize: Laundry piling up? Here’s a great way to control that clutter!
2. Re-decorate: Some landlords don’t allow tenants to paint the units that they live in. BUT that doesn’t mean you can’t add generous splash of color with furniture/rugs/paintings/prints to add a vibrant excitement in your home! Here’s some great ideas that we like:
